Hotel Manager Assistant is responsible for supporting the Hotel Manager with daily hotel operations and services. Responsible for ensuring guest satisfaction, responds to complaints, and ensures hotel profitability. Being a Hotel Manager Assistant tends to all facets of hotel operations in the absence of the Hotel Manager. May require a bachelor's degree. Additionally, Hotel Manager Assistant typically reports to a manager. The Hotel Manager Assistant man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Hotel Manager Assistant typ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 - 3 years supervisory experience may be required. Responsibilities:
- Clean and maintain guest rooms, common areas, and other designated areas of the hotel
- Change bed linens, replenish towels and amenities, and restock supplies as needed
- Vacuum carpets, sweep and mop floors, and dust furniture and fixtures
- Clean and sanitize bathrooms, including toilets, sinks, showers, and mirrors
- Empty trash receptacles and dispose of waste in designated areas
- Report any maintenance issues or safety hazards to the appropriate department
- Follow all hotel policies and procedures to ensure a clean and safe environment for guests
Skills:
- Attention to detail to ensure cleanliness and tidiness of rooms and common areas
- Ability to work independently or as part of a team to complete tasks efficiently
- Good time management skills to prioritize tasks and meet deadlines
- Physical stamina to perform repetitive tasks such as bending, lifting, and standing for extended periods of time
- Knowledge of cleaning products, equipment, and techniques for effective cleaning
